Diyala Province gets final approval to start new projects

A source in Diyala Province Council said that it got the final approvals on establishing an oil refinery north of Baquba with a refining capacity that reaches 20000barrels per day and to build an industrial city east of Baaquba. The same source added that the Ministry of oil gave final approvals for the refinery project in the region of Naft Khana North of Baaquba and agreed to provide the refinery with crude oil which was the impedance that obstructed getting the final approval. On the other hand, Irbil Market Company for Securities was inaugurated with the participation of all the contributing companies. This new project started with an approximately 10 billion dinars.
